On His Side

“When Joshua was by Jericho, he lifted up his eyes and looked, and behold, a man was standing before him with his drawn sword in his hand. And Joshua went to him and said to him, ‘Are you for us, or for our adversaries?’ And he said, ‘No; but I am the commander of the army of the Lord. Now I have come.’” – Joshua 5:13-14a

In that moment, Joshua was thinking exactly the way we usually do. We wonder (or assume or claim or pray) whether God is on “our” side or “their” side. We advocate for our cause by claiming God is on our side. We do this with disputes within church congregations and in wars between nations. But is it true? As the commander of Heaven’s armies says, that whole way of thinking is flawed. This mindset simply reveals our fundamentally self-centered way of thinking and our very earthly focus. The answer is “No”.

God isn’t on “our” side or “their” side. He is on His side. At all times. He seeks His glory and accomplishes His will. Believers in Jesus are invited and commanded to follow Jesus. If we truly follow Jesus, then we will be on God’s side. That’s how it really works. We will pursue His glory and seek to accomplish His will no matter what. It’s a very different way of thinking but it’s exactly what Jesus calls His followers to do. Get on God’s side.

This is what it is to take up your cross daily. Stop being concerned about God being on “your” side and concern yourself with getting and staying on His side. Not seeking to wrap your opinions and battles in the trappings of Christ but covering yourself in the blood of the lamb. Living, thinking, speaking, and acting as a blood-bought citizen of Heaven who earnestly desires His Kingdom to come and His will to be done on earth as it is in Heaven. So, whose side are you on?
